Lace Cheongsam In Turquoise for Janice

Turquoise Cheongsam for Janice
Turquoise Cheongsam for Janice

An elegant evening cheongsam, that's all Janice asked for. An active lady, she is very well proportioned, looks good in anything, and almost any cheongsam, leaving us with almost no problem to solve. This opens the door to a world of possibilities, too many possibilities sometimes.

After much discussion, both Janice and ourselves decided we should keep it simple with bold lace accents to further accentuate the proportion. The lace runs down only on one side of her legs which works with her very high heels for lengthening effect. The colour turquoise was chosen to complement her medium skin tone and also inject vibrancy into the very simple silhouette. Oh, did we tell you there is surprise opening on her waist which further emphasized her small waist, creating a perfect hourglass.

Cheongsam with a Train Looks a Little Like a Gown

Have you ever feared even a full length cheongsam isn't formal enough for the day on which you are the star of the show, and opted for a long gown with train instead to look better for march-in?

Beside our sexy super short mini cheongsams, our other popular length lies on the other end of the spectrum. A Mandarin Collar paired with a gown-like mermaid bottom, for the traditionalist is a violation, but a fuss-free solution for the busy modern bride.

A fusion as such yields a clean solution. The subtle mandarin collar addresses the cultural issues while a long train provides the visual impact needed for any formal event. Who needs another dress in a wardrobe full of clothes we convinced we need.

Wedding Cheongsam Gown—for Dawn
Two of our signature cuts in one. A sexy mini with long train. Only this one shaped like a spade to echo that of a phoenix's tail. After the mini cheongsam walked the aisle in the day, the train attaches to for visual arrest at wedding dinner.


Bow Tied Halter Cheongsam with Sweeping Train
Something less experimental such as this extend the contrast banding all the way to sit atop the low back making a bow, and a sash that forms part of the train too.


Red Mermaid Open Mandarin Collar Cheongsam Train 2
The bride who thinks most gowns are not simple enough and yet not enough grandeur inspired this stunning red cheongsam gown. With a simple opened mandarin collar and a widened and lengthened train in traffic stopping red, this simple cheongsam commands attention in even the most overwhelming of venues.


Wedding Pink Lace Cream White Cheongsam—For Eileen
Shown above is another elegant combination of a cheongsam top paired with a gown-like flared skirt with semi chapel length train held together with a pleated sash with Mandarin knot buttons. The idea of a skirt detached in the future for use of the mini cheongsam alone for future occasions suits many practical, eco-friendly bride well.
